Gibt es spezielle Zugangsvoraussetzungen, um Engineering and Management zu studieren?
Für das Studium des Fachs Engineering and Management gelten folgende Zugangsvoraussetzungen:
International students from countries that are not members of the EU must also provide proof of a successfully completed study aptitude test. The Test for Foreign Students (TestAS) in digital format in the core module with a TestAS score of at least 140 out of 200 is recognized as a successfully completed study aptitude test. Alternatively, the general Scholastic Aptitude Test in the form of SAT Reasoning (SAT I) may be taken. Here, a score of at least 1100 out of 1600 must be achieved. The test result must not be older than one year at the end of the application period. If results from both tests are submitted, the better test will be taken into account.

Sonstiges
- Studienbeitrag:
- 1500.00 EUR / Semester
- Studienbeitrag (Bemerkung):
- From the fall/winter semester 2017/18 onwards, higher education institutions in Baden-Württemberg will be charging tuition fees of EUR 1,500 per semester for international students who are not citizens of an EU or EEA country. However, the act includes certain exceptions. If the exception criteria apply to you and you provide the necessary documents of proof in due time before enrollment or re-registration, you do not have to pay tuition fees.
Anmerkung:
Engineering and Management at TH Mannheim has been designed for students who want to combine solid business expertise with management of technology in real-world, challenge-driven contexts and gain their experiences in a truly international setting.
You will develop essential skills to understand markets and technologies, customers and products, users and needs through project-based learning and close industry collaboration. Our study program and environment will enable you to develop a strong entrepreneurial mindset.
You will learn to manage challenging business and technology contexts by building your profile on solid foundations in hands-on projects with a diverse range of partners from industry and service companies.
Our curriculum is built around real challenges and opportunities from both engineering and business perspectives, preparing you to make informed decisions under uncertainty in today's fast-changing technology and market environments.
This degree will enable you to turn ideas into meaningful impact, whether you want to start working in an established company or start up your own venture.
Students of this program will be coming to Mannheim from all over, including Asia, the Americas and Europe. Together, you will live and study as part of an international team.
All courses, including lectures, seminars and projects are offered in English. Students will also be supported in learning German well enough to start working in a German speaking company or to continue studying for a Master's Degree at German universities.
The Engineering and Management Program at a Glance:
- 50% Business & Management: From procurement through to sales - with an entrepreneurial mindset.
- 50% Engineering & Technology: Data, IT, Electrical and Mechanical Engineering fundamentals.
- 20% thereof in Interdisciplinary International Competences: Intercultural and international management skills.
Course structure of Engineering and Management
1st & 2nd semester: Foundations
- Basics of business and management
- Mathematics, physics and engineering fundamentals
- Language and communication skills
3rd & 4th semester: Core Skills
- Advanced management and engineering courses
- Interdisciplinary projects
- Preparation for practical experience
5th semester: Practical Semester - Application
- Full-time practical experience in a company
- Opportunity to apply academic knowledge in real business contexts
6th semester: Electives
- Advanced electives
- International management skills and holistic business understanding
7th semester: Bachelor Thesis Project
- In a company of your choice, at the university or in a research institution
International Double Degree after 8 semesters (optional):
After successfully completing your foundational studies, you can choose one of our partners to pursue your double degree:
- Tongji University, China
- Technologico de Monterrey, Mexico
- Universiti Malaysia Pahang Al-Sultan Abdullah, Malaysia
Further information
Housing application:
TH Mannheim highly recommends to apply for student accommodation with Studierendenwerk Mannheim already when applying for a study place. Online application for student accommodation can be done as early as 4 months before start of the summer semester. You can apply with Studierendenwerk Mannheim already before having received admission for INB.
Visa Application:
The procedure for applying for a study visa for Germany may vary slightly from country to country. TH Mannheim strongly recommends checking with the German embassy or consulate in your country for up-to-date details relevant to your specific case while preparing your application with us.
